mysql - 从 liquibase-mave-plugin 运行 outPutChangeLogFile 会导致堆空间错误

标签 mysql eclipse maven-3 liquibase

我正在 eclipse 上的 liquibase-maven-plugin 中运行 outPutChangeLogFile,并将 diffTypes 选项设置为 data。我的数据库相对较大,并且不断出现堆空间错误。有没有办法增加 liquibase 的堆?我尝试增加 VM 和 MAVEN_OPTS,但没有一个起作用。

最佳答案

好的,问题是 liquibase 试图将数据放入一个大的 xml 文件中,添加 <outputChangeLogFile> 插件配置上的 pom 通过将插入内容分离到单个 csv 文件中解决了该问题。

关于mysql - 从 liquibase-mave-plugin 运行 outPutChangeLogFile 会导致堆空间错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31204895/

相关文章:

php - Laravel 如何仅在值更改时更新 mysql 中的值

php - Joomla Infinite Scrolling mysql 分页问题

java - 使用 Maven 和 Eclipse 测试 Java 模块白盒单元测试的依赖关系

java - 导入 gradle 项目时出错 Eclipse : Target not found

java - 将我的本地 .m2 文件夹作为存储库

java - Maven 嵌入式 Tomcat6 无法启动

php - 使用 php ajax 和 mysql 使用 secret 问题重置密码

PHP 脚本在应该失败时仍能正常工作

eclipse - 配置eclipse以执行保存时的不同任务

maven - 如何使用 DependencyGraphBuilder 以编程方式列出所有传递依赖项,包括 Maven 中覆盖的依赖项?